Output 625ed5178242358f08d5c9e5414a57cdebc0e340f160e662286bdc747a161ea6:2

value
22683216
script pubkey
OP_0 OP_PUSHBYTES_20 b81b496f640a54cb63ab260eba699d1f63e4b577
address
bc1qhqd5jmmypf2vkcatyc8t56vara37fdthpsxyq2
transaction
625ed5178242358f08d5c9e5414a57cdebc0e340f160e662286bdc747a161ea6